Not only has the meaning of ANZAC Day evolved to the civilian world, but the day, and the emotion it brings, has grown within the Defence community to honour those who fought in WWII, Korea, … WebDuring the 1920s Anzac Day became established as a national day of commemoration for the more than 60,000 Australians who had died during the war. In 1927, for the first time, every state observed some form of public holiday on Anzac Day. WebANZAC DAY. ‘Anzac Day, 25 April, is one of Australia’s most important national occasions. It marks the anniversary of the first major military action fought by Australian and New Zealand forces during the First World War. ANZAC stands for Australian and New Zealand Army Corps.
